Comment 5 Marek Szuba archtester gentoo-dev 2018-05-15 12:42:04 UTC
Upstream is gone (never a good thing for a driver) and while there is still a source tarball mirrored on the aircrack-ng site, it is the version last mentioned in this thread i.e. 10 years old. Chances are pretty big that this doesn't even work with modern kernels any more... Unless someone proves me wrong on this and then volunteers to maintain this package in the tree, I will close this bug as WONTFIX in 30 days.
